#2bcc78 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2bcc78 is composed of 16.9% red, 80%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 78.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.2%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 148.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.2% and a lightness of 48.4%. #2bcc78 color hex could be obtained by blending #56fff0 with #009900.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#2bcc78 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2bcc78 has RGB values of R:43, G:204,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 2870392.
